# Pagination config — Lanternfish Public API
#
# Welcome aboard. All list endpoints are cursor-paginated; offset params
# were removed in v3. PAGE_SIZE_DEFAULT=25 and PAGE_SIZE_MAX=100 are hard
# caps enforced at the gateway, not per-route. Cursors are opaque — never
# parse them client-side or in tests. Raising PAGE_SIZE_MAX needs a perf
# review first. Cursors are signed before leaving the service, and the
# signing secret is set on the line directly below.

vault entry, yagef-bahop: COURIER_KEY29=5cc62eb51255862256337c33c5be9

Royalty terms are 5.5% of gross receipts with a stepped marketing levy from year three. Finance notes the capital contribution schedule is front-loaded, creating a cash exposure in the first eighteen months that requires bridging from the Halverstone reserve. Legal has flagged two termination clauses for renegotiation. Department heads should review annexes before the signing committee convenes. The strategic rationale is summarised below.

confidential, kahog-bawif: The northern region missed its Pramir quota by 20.0 percent last quarter. Casaxek Freight plans to lower the Fraion list price by 41.5 percent in December. The finance team signed off on a budget of $236.4 million for Project Druius. The renewal with Fenysix Partners closes at $91.3 million a year, 2.1 percent below the last contract.

Ticket #—Missed Pick-up: Seed Samples

Courier did not collect the sealed seed samples for the Bramfold trial plot yesterday. Samples remain in the cold locker at Westenholt receiving. Viability window closes Friday. Rebooked for tomorrow morning. Receiving site: have the case staged at the gate. Confidential hand-over instruction for the courier follows below.

dispatch memo: the sorius tamius courier leaves the praeth ledger at gate 4873 under passcode 928014

TICKET-4821: Payvault retry worker failing since 03:10. The service key used to mint idempotency keys for payment retries expired overnight, so every retry against Ledgerline is rejected and duplicates are piling up in the dead-letter queue. Do not replay until the key is swapped, or we risk double charges. Rotation already approved by the Drayton desk. Use the replacement key below for the retry worker config.

API key for hahop-fahof: kto23_AYVFIw9MGYUoJUFF85VHsY7